How Americans use their cell phones.

The cell phone has become an integral and, for some, essential communications tool that has helped owners gain help in emergencies. Fully 74% of the Americans who own mobile phones say they have used their hand-held device in an emergency and gained valuable help.

Nissan launches ‘El Reto Final Nissan’.

For the first time ever, U.S. and Mexico soccer fans will get a chance to relive old memories with “El Reto Final Nissan”, a five-part reality show and a one-of-a-kind soccer match that will crown North America’s ultimate champion once and for all. The groundbreaking reality series will air exclusively in Spanish on Fox Sports en Español, starting on Sunday, April 16 at 11 p.m. ET/8 p.m PT. The historic rematch, which will take place at The Home Depot Center in Carson, California on Sunday, May 21, will be telecasted live in Spanish by Fox Sports en Español and in English on Fox Soccer Channel.

AHAA honors Pro Bono Campaigns.

The Association of Hispanic Advertising Agencies (AHAA) announced it will be recognizing 16 member Hispanic advertising agencies for their pro bono work valued at more than $12.1 million for more than 25 media campaigns during its semi-annual conference titled “AHAA Knows Latinos: Insights on Media Behavior” in Los Angeles from April 5th-7th, 2006.

Lexus Retains Nobox as its Hispanic Interactive Agency.

Nobox announced the launch of www.lexus.com/espanol. The unprecedented Web site makes Lexus the first luxury automotive brand to consider the growing market of Hispanics in the US and bring them a tailored Web site. The launch of the site is being supported with a strategic online media campaign in Spanish-language portals that include Yahoo!, Univision and Terra.

Hispanic Women Are Taking Charge of the Grill.

During the grilling season, 42 percent of Hispanics fire up their grills at least once per week. Yet it is women who are significantly more likely than men to grill out at least three times per week (23 percent compared to 14 percent). Surprisingly, 36 percent of Hispanics say women primarily do the grilling in the household (compared to 42 percent for men), which varies greatly from Americans overall where 17 percent of women primarily do the grilling.
